    > I was thinking adding a toJson method to the SparkListenerEvent.
    
    I'm not a big fan of allowing events to write custom serialization code. I think a better approach would be to change `JsonProtocol` to use Jackson when the event doesn't match any of the currently known event types. Then later we could add a flag that makes `JsonProtocol` use Jackson for all event types.
    
    Mostly that's for backwards compatibility, so that event that are currently written to the event log don't change format. We can then document that the old format is deprecated and will be switched to the new, Jackson-based one in a future release.
